cublas64_11.dll
时间: 2023-05-02 14:07:40 浏览: 1244
cublas64_11.dll是NVIDIA CUDA Toolkit的一个重要组件之一,可以为C++和其他语言提供高效的矩阵计算和线性代数库,为科学计算和机器学习等领域的开发者提供了强大的工具支持。cublas64_11.dll在Windows平台下运行,主要包括BLAS(基本线性代数子程序)和CUBLAS(CUDA BLAS)两个子库,可以为计算密集型应用程序提供加速算法。BLAS子库是一组底层函数,可以进行矩阵、向量和标量的基本运算;而CUBLAS子库则是一组CUDA加速的版本,可以通过利用GPU的并行计算能力来加速大规模矩阵操作,提高计算效率和计算吞吐量。cublas64_11.dll的使用需要依赖于CUDA环境和CUDA显卡,可以通过调用相应的API来实现基于GPU的高性能计算。同时,由于cublas64_11.dll是闭源的,仅适用于NVIDIA平台,因此需要特别注意可移植性和兼容性问题。为了充分发挥cublas64_11.dll的优势,开发者需要对CUDA编程技术和线性代数基础有一定的了解和掌握,才能在实际应用中实现高效的并行计算加速。
相关问题
cublas64_11.dll 下载
### 回答1:
cublas64_11.dll 是 NVIDIA CUDA Toolkit 中的一个动态链接库文件,用于加速矩阵运算。如果您需要使用 CUDA 加速相关的应用程序,可能需要下载并安装 CUDA Toolkit,以获取 cublas64_11.dll 文件。您可以在 NVIDIA 官网上下载 CUDA Toolkit,或者在 CUDA 开发者社区中获取更多信息。
### 回答2:
cublas64_11.dll是CUDA(Compute Unified Device Architecture)的一个库文件,用于向量和矩阵运算。它是由NVIDIA开发的,可用于在GPU上加速需要大规模线性代数计算的应用程序。
要下载cublas64_11.dll,首先需要确认您的CUDA版本是否兼容。如果您使用的是CUDA 11.0版本,则该库文件应该已经安装在您的计算机中。如果您使用的是较旧的CUDA版本,则您需要前往NVIDIA官方网站下载并安装CUDA Toolkit。
安装CUDA Toolkit后,您可以通过在CUDA Toolkit文件夹中搜索cublas64_11.dll文件来找到该文件。通常,该文件将位于C:\ Program Files \ NVIDIA GPU Computing \ CUDA \ v11.0 \ bin文件夹中。如果找到该文件,请将它复制到需要使用它的应用程序的目录中。
如果您使用的是Ubuntu或Linux操作系统,则可以使用以下命令来在终端中下载和安装CUDA Toolkit:
sudo apt-get install nvidia-cuda-toolkit
下载和安装完成后,您可以在终端中使用以下命令来查找cublas64_11.dll文件的位置:
sudo find / -name "cublas64_11.dll"
在终端中找到该文件后,您可以将其复制到需要使用该文件的应用程序的目录中。
总之,下载和使用cublas64_11.dll库文件需要先安装CUDA Toolkit,并检查您的CUDA版本是否兼容。然后,在文件夹中搜索该文件,将其复制到需要使用它的应用程序的目录中。
### 回答3:
cublas64_11.dll是一种动态链接库文件,它是NVIDIA CUDA平台中的BLAS(Basic Linear Algebra Subprograms)库的一部分。BLAS是一个向量和矩阵运算库,广泛用于科学计算领域。在NVIDIA的CUDA平台上,cublas64_11.dll作为BLAS库的一部分,通过GPU加速计算可以实现高效的矩阵运算。
通常情况下,用户在使用CUDA平台进行科学计算的时候,往往会使用到cublas64_11.dll这个动态链接库文件。它提供了各种各样的函数,包括矩阵运算、向量运算、矩阵求逆、线性方程组求解等等。因为在计算机的处理过程中,矩阵运算通常会占用大量的计算资源,采用GPU加速计算就可以大大提升计算效率。
那么,如何下载cublas64_11.dll呢?通常情况下,这个库文件是随着NVIDIA驱动程序自动安装的,因此,用户一般不需要手动下载这个文件。如果用户需要手动获取这个文件,可以在NVIDIA官网上下载CUDA平台最新版本的安装包,然后在安装目录中寻找cublas64_11.dll文件。当然,一些第三方网站也提供了cublas64_11.dll的下载,但建议用户不要从非官方网站上下载这个文件,以免下载到带有恶意程序的文件导致安全风险。
总之,cublas64_11.dll是CUDA平台中非常重要的一个动态链接库文件。除了在科学计算领域中广泛应用之外,该平台还广泛应用于人工智能、机器学习等领域,甚至在一些应用程序中还会用到它。在使用时,需要注意正确配置CUDA和相关的环境变量,以确保能够正确使用它提供的功能。
cublas64_11.dll下载
cublas64_11.dll是一个NVIDIA CUDA加速库的重要组件,可以为开发人员提供快速且高效的数学计算,在科学计算、机器学习、数据挖掘等领域有着广泛的应用。
想要下载cublas64_11.dll,可以到官网或第三方软件下载网站进行下载。在下载前,需要确认下载来源的可靠性和文件的完整性,以避免下载恶意文件或损坏的文件引起的问题。建议从官网进行下载,以确保下载的cublas64_11.dll版本与您使用的CUDA版本匹配,从而避免一些兼容性问题。
下载完成后,需要将cublas64_11.dll文件拷贝到相应的目录中,以便软件程序可以正常调用该库。在使用该库时,还要确保程序引用了正确的库文件,并具有与cublas64_11.dll相应的函数调用。
总之,cublas64_11.dll是一个重要的CUDA加速库组件,下载时需要注意源头的可靠性和文件的完整性,同时使用时也需要注意相关的调用和兼容性问题。
阅读全文